Course Outline
Introduction
One of the key requirements of the General Data Protection Regulation is the requirement for organisations to notify the ICO and in some cases the individuals affected by a ‘personal data breach’.
The European Data Protection Board (‘EDPB’) has also produced a guidance note on the meaning of the key terms and this is essential knowledge for you and your clients.
This webinar summarises the key regulatory requirements.
What You Will Learn
This webinar will cover the following:
- Meaning of ‘personal data breach’ - broader than just ‘loss’
- Notification requirement - when and how to notify
- Communication requirement - when and how to communicate
- Risk assessment factors
- ICO’s breach reporting form - how to use it
- Series of practical examples drawn from the guidance note
- Accountability and record keeping requirements - what to record and how
- ICO’s most recent statistics and comments re breach reporting
- Summary of practical steps to take
